1. I-SALUS: New Web Based Spatial Systems for Simulating Crop Yield and Environmental Impact

  SALUS (System Approach to Land Use Sustainability) model is designed to simulate the impact of agronomic management on yield and environmental impact. SALUS model has new approaches and algorithms for simulating soil carbon, nitrogen, phosphorous, tillage, soil water balance and yield components.
